Ideally, however, the file program_commands/check_command imports userfiles_handling which then wraps back to import userfiles_handling

For example,


Traceback (most recent call last):
  File "software_dmv.py", line 8, in <module>
    import program_commands.check_command as check_command
  File "/home/harsha_lv/CIG_codes/cig_tools/Licensing_Program/program_commands/check_command.py", line 4, in <module>
    import userfiles_handling
  File "/home/harsha_lv/CIG_codes/cig_tools/Licensing_Program/userfiles_handling.py", line 10, in <module>
    import license_handling
  File "/home/harsha_lv/CIG_codes/cig_tools/Licensing_Program/license_handling.py", line 9, in <module>
    import config_handling
  File "/home/harsha_lv/CIG_codes/cig_tools/Licensing_Program/config_handling.py", line 28, in <module>
    "maximum": userfiles_handling.HEADER_IN_FIRST_N_LINES,
AttributeError: module 'userfiles_handling' has no attribute 'HEADER_IN_FIRST_N_LINES'

The following functions are defined in userfiles_handling and are called in check_command module:

  • userfile_handling.sanitize_path
  • userfile_handling.userfiles_iter
  • userfiles_handling.remove_ignored_userfiles
  • userfiles_handling.commentfmt_userfiles_pairing
  • userfiles_handling.match_header_in_file
